      Job Specification:

      We are currently seeking a Licensed Nursing Home Administrator (LNHA) to join our team. The LNHA will be respon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of our facility, ensuring compliance with state and federal regulations, and maintaining high standards of care for our residents.

      Responsibilities:

      • Provide leadership and direction to all staff members, including nursing, administrative, and support staff
      • Ensure compliance with all state and federal regulations governing long-term care facilities
      • Oversee the development and implementation of care plans for residents
      • Monitor and evaluate the quality of care provided to residents and implement improvements as needed
      • Manage budgetary and financial aspects of the facility, including payroll, expenses, and revenue
      • Foster a positive and supportive work environment for staff members
      • Build and maintain relationships with residents, families, and external stakeholders

      Qualifications:

      • Bachelor's degree in healthcare administration, business administration, or a related field (Master's degree preferred)
      • Current Ohio state licensure as a Nursing Home Administrator (LNHA)
      • Experience in a leadership role within a long-term care facility
